• 締切済み

ど素人 LinuxでSamba NetConfiguratorの設定について

非常にお恥ずかしいのですが、LinuxもUNIXもド素人でして、どれぐらい素人なのかと言うと、先日やっと、フロッピーディスクのマウントに成功した、という状況です。 さて、そんな勉強不足な私なのですが、MacintoshとWindowsのデータを相互にやりとりできるファイルサーバーが必要になり、Win2kサーバーは高いので購入できず、Linuxならば安く上がると思いたち、無謀にも1台マシンを潰してRedhat7.1をインストールして悪戦苦闘しております。 で、とりあえず、インストールは完了したのですが、Network Configuratorの設定と、Sambaの関連性が、いまいちわかりません。現在、NICは1枚で、eth0として認識されてはいるようで、ネスケで外には行けます。ただし、東めた を使用しておりまして、IPはDHCPで受け取り、DNSは、ウインドウズでは自動発行のものを受け取れるのに、Linuxではだめで、直接アドレスを指定しています。 これで、さらに、Hostsに、サーバーのプライベートアドレス(よくわからないので、192.168.0.10にしてますが)を振っているのですが、Linux上でのpingは、127.0.0.1だけは返ってきて、192.168.0.10は返ってこず、さらに、Sambaを起動すると、Windowsのマイネットワークでは、サーバーのアイコンは見えるものの「ネットワークパスが見つかりません」というメッセージが出ます。SambaのIDとPWを設定しても、結果は同様でした。WindowsのHostsやLmHostaなどに、192.168.0.10を書いてみたりしても、結果は同様・・・。それでは、と、Linuxに固定IPを振ってみても、こんどは、Windowsからはアイコンすらなくなっちゃいます・・・・。Linuxのeth0のIPを、固定IPで振ってみても、Windowsのpingでは返りがありません・・・ どうしたら、いいんでしょ・・・・・ 何がいったいいけないんでしょ・・・・・ 親切な方、いらっしゃいましたら、教えていただけないでしょうか

みんなの回答

  • ojin
  • ベストアンサー率43% (280/638)
回答No.3

誰もはじめは素人です。 redHat 7.1Jのサーバを導入されたのだと想像いたします。 XWindow GNOME Sambaサーバ 127.0.0.1は、特別にテスト用としてループバックIP(クラスA)として、割り当てれています。現在、WANに接続できて、インターネットも利用できることから、eth0ネットワークは動作していますが、DNSが正しく設定されていません。 次のことを確認してください。 コンソール(ターミナルエミュレータ)の#(ルートユーザプロンプト)、または$(ユーザプロンプト)で、'netcfg'と入力します。 'HOST'タブの下部に'Nameserver'のところのDNSを確認し、無ければ、直接、プらいマリーのDNSとセカンダリーのDNS(これは、バックアップですので、オプションです)入力して、'Save'、'Quit'です。URLに直接、WEB名を入れられるはずです。 インストールの時にネットワークに接続されていれば、自動的に入力されるはずですが。 192.168.0.10をhostsにいれて、Pingが応答しないのは、ネットワークがWAN側のIPセグメントになっているためだろうと思います。想像では、Linuxも、Windowsも、Macも、すべて、HUB経由でWANに接続されているために、同一LANセグメントで、Sambaがみえるので、192.168.0.10にしますと、WANのネットワークから切断されるためにに、Sambaが見えなくなる。 解決策: 1.すでに、回答されている、ネットワークカードを2枚ざしにする。 WAN側をDHCP、LAN側を固定のプライベートIPにする。ネットワーク間はブリッジとして機能します。 2.WAN側にルータをいれて、NATの機能をする。 WAN側は、DHCP、LAN側は、固定のプライベートIPアドレス。IPマスカレードと呼び、複数のIPアドレスが自由に利用でき、WAN側へも、自動的にアドレスを変換してもらえます。 現在は、数万円で、4ポートのスイッチングHUBと無線の環境まではいり、LAN側もDHCP、固定IPの同時使用など、CATV/ADSL両用、パケットのフィルタリングなど機能は豊富です。でも設定は、比較的簡単です。 残りは、Sambaが見えるのであれば、クライアントのマイコンピュターから、Sambaサーバにドライブを割り当てれば終わりです。 もう一つのアドバイスとして、とりあえず、WAN側を切り離して、LinuxとPCを固定IPにして、Sambaの確認を先にするのも一法かと思います。 Sambaが見えて、外部ネットワークの接続もOKです。もう少しです。頑張りましょう。 hogehoge ojin

  • ken2
  • ベストアンサー率36% (86/235)
回答No.2

詳しくかかれているようで、何もかかれていない質問内容のような気がしますが、NICが1枚で、めたりっくとLANにつながっているというのもあまりよくわかりませんが、まあ、いいとしよう。 ネットワーク構成が悪いと思います。 この構成の場合、NICを2枚にして、eth0をめたりっくのDHCPクライアントにして、eth1をLANのプライベートアドレスにするべきでしょう。 NIC1枚でやるのなら、NICにDHCPクライアントの設定から、あともうひとつプライベートアドレスを追加するということやれば、2つのアドレスを持つので、LANのほかのマシンとつながるのではないでしょうか。 何しろ、pingがとおるかどうかですね。 きっとSamba以前の問題だと思います。

  • selenity
  • ベストアンサー率41% (324/772)
回答No.1

ネットワークコンピュータからsamnaマシン(linux)が 見えているなら、ほぼ動作はOKと見て良いでしょう。 あとは、「ユーザ認証時のパスワードの暗号化」 に関する問題では無いでしょうか? sambaのデフォルトの設定では「暗号化パスワード は使わない」設定になっていますので、以下のURLを 熟読した上で2通りあるうちのどちらかの 設定をしてみてください。 必ず1度は最後まで目を通すことをお薦めします。

参考URL:
http://www.samba.gr.jp/doc/tech/encrypt-passwd.html

関連するQ&A